Hello, everyone. I hope you are all doing well. Just a quick update about our awesome second grade; we just started our new math unit, which will focus on time and temperature. We are learning how to read a clock to the five-minute increments. Any practice your child could get at home would be very helpful! This is a new concept for almost everyone, and it can be frustrating.

We're still moving right along with our Saxon Phonics, and appreciate your diligence in helping with homework every night.

Our rocket math (math facts) program is going pretty well. These are the half-sheet of papers that go home for homework most nights. Occassionaly I will have a meeting during our prep-time, or a parent volunteer is unable to come, so they don't get corrected in time to go home at night. But most of the time they should be finishing these papers and bringing them back the next day in their homework folder.
